/ Lösungen / Module / Datenimport - Konfigurator

Datenimport-Konfigurator

Lieferantendaten einfach importieren

crossbase bietet eine grafische Oberfläche, um den Aufbau von Excel- und BMEcat-Dateien zu analysieren und Spalten mit Datenbankfeldern zu verbinden (Import-Mapping). Dabei können Transformationsregeln für vollautomatische Umformungen genutzt werden. Diese Einstellungen können gespeichert und bei gleichartigen Dateien erneut angewendet werden.

Vorteile Datenimport-Konfigurator

  • Einfache Konfiguration ohne Programmierkenntnisse
  • Unterstützung für CSV, Excel und XML
  • Vorschau zur Kontrolle vor dem Import
  • Regelbasierte Zuordnung und Transformation
  • Validierung und transparente Protokollierung

Funktionsübersicht

Import von Excel-Dateien

Für nahezu alle Daten, die mittels Bedienoberflächen in die crossbase-Datenbank eingepflegt werden, ist auch ein Massendaten-Import über Excel-Dateien möglich. Anwender können diese Importe selbständig durchführen, ohne dazu auf externen Support angewiesen zu sein.

 

Für die Aufbereitung der Excel-Dateien gibt es zwei Vorgehensweisen:

 

  • Die Excel-Dateien werden für das Standardimport-Format von crossbase verändert. Dazu müssen Spalten und Spaltenüberschriften in der Excel-Datei ergänzt werden. Dieser Weg ist vor allem dann sinnvoll, wenn der Aufbau der Excel-Datei nicht vorgegeben ist.
  • Die Excel-Dateien werden nicht verändert. Mit Hilfe einer grafischen Oberfläche wird ein Feld-Mapping erstellt, welches wiederholt auf gleichartige Excel-Dateien angewendet werden kann. Im einfachsten Fall des Mappings wird die Spalte ausgewählt, in der die Artikelnummer steht. Anschließend können weitere Spalten zu bestimmten Informationstypen zugeordnet werden. Müssen Feldinhalte individuell angepasst werden, nutzt man Transformationsregeln. Diese ermöglichen das Entfernen, Ersetzen oder Hinzufügen von Zeichen und das Umrechnen anhand von Rechenregeln und Verkettungen.

Import von BMEcat-Dateien

Um BMEcat-Dateien zu importieren, wird ein Feld-Mapping auf die typischen BMEcat-Felder erstellt:

 

  • Mapping Lieferanten-Artikelnummer
  • Mapping Strukturen, bspw. ECLASS, ETIM
  • Mapping Kurz- und Langbeschreibung
  • Mapping Preisdaten
  • Mapping Attribute
  • Mapping Sprachen
  • Mapping MIME für Bilder und Dokumente

 

Mittels eines BMEcat-Viewers können die Daten visualisiert werden. Das Importprofil kann gespeichert werden, um gleichartige Importe wiederholt durchführen zu können.

Durchführung des Imports

Beim Datenimport von Excel- oder BMEcat-Dateien erfolgt eine Validierung. Dabei wird geprüft, ob Datentyp, Zahlenformat und Wertebereich korrekt sind und ob Textauszeichnungen XML-konform vorliegen. Werden neue Artikel importiert, können diese vorab in einem NEU-Ordner angelegt und später näher klassifiziert werden. Das Ergebnis wird in einer Log-Datei zusammengefasst. Bei Fehlern kann eine E-Mail-Benachrichtigung ausgelöst werden.

Simulation von Datenimporten

Typischerweise werden größere Datenimporte zuerst in ein Testsystem importiert und das Ergebnis grob geprüft. Das ist umständlich und ungenau. Daher bietet crossbase eine Simulation des Imports mit maschinellen Prüfmöglichkeiten. Es wird nach der Simulation reportiert, welche Daten neu sind, geändert oder entfernt wurden („DELTA“) und welche Daten unverändert bleiben.

Funktionalität

Feld-Mapping

Eine zu importierende Spalte repräsentiert ein zu definierendes Feld in der Datenbank. Dort wird sie einer Struktur und Ebene zugeordnet. Beispielsweise können die Zelleninhalte einer Spalte in die Produktstruktur auf Ebene der Produktgruppe oder der Artikel importiert werden.

 

Informationstypen

Die zu importierenden Inhalte können klassifiziert werden, zum Beispiel als Merkmale (Gewicht, Abmessung, Material etc.), Preise (Bruttopreis, Nettopreis etc.), Texte (Kurztext, Beschreibung, Anwendung etc.), Abbildungen (Produktfoto, Zeichnun etc.) oder Produktbeziehungen (Zubehör, Ersatzteil etc.).

 

Transformationsregeln

Der Inhalt einer Spalte kann nach bestimmten Regeln bearbeitet werden (z. B. Ersetzen, Löschen oder Hinzufügen von Textteilen sowie Umrechnen von Zahlen mit Hilfe von Formeln).

 

Importprofile

Unterschiedliche Einstellungen können in individuellen Importprofilen gespeichert werden.

 

Automatisierung

Der Import kann automatisiert durchgeführt werden. Dazu können zum Beispiel die Verbindungsdaten, das Quellverzeichnis mit den Dateien und das Zielverzeichnis für die Logdatei vorgegeben werden.